IPoker, $0.10/$0.20 No Limit Hold'em Cash, 6 Players
Poker Tools Powered By Holdem Manager - The Ultimate Poker Software Suite.

Hero (BB): $32.89 (164.5 bb)
UTG: $54.03 (270.2 bb)
MP: $20.50 (102.5 bb)
CO: $29.40 (147 bb) 24/19, fold to 3bet 67, fold to cbet 25, WTSD 25, hands 266.
BTN: $26.23 (131.2 bb)
SB: $31.17 (155.9 bb)

Preflop: Hero is BB with A K
2 folds, CO raises to $0.40, 2 folds, Hero raises to $1.80, CO calls $1.40

Flop: ($3.70) 7 K 8 (2 players)
Hero bets $2.80, CO calls $2.80

Turn: ($9.30) J (2 players)
Hero bets $6.80, CO calls $6.80

River: ($22.90) 5 (2 players)
Hero bets $21.49 and is all-in, CO calls $18 and is all-in

Can we shove this river for value? Based on my own equilab calculations we can't, at best case scenario I got us pretty close to 50% but not quite and I think when calculating these spots and thinking what is the best play we should think about the worst case scenario and think if our play is +ev even in worst case scenario. Then we could be pretty sure that our play is good.

Hi mesisification

Preflop:: looks fine

Postflop: What range do you have villain on for playing his hand like this?

I find it hard to believe that he has (m)any better hands by the river given his line on such a wet board.

If anything I can see us betting to induce there since his range is weaker.

I think that villain would call on the river with 77/88/87s/T9s/KJ, maybe JJ if he doesn't 4bet it. He would also call with any Kx which we beat. I did put this range to equilab and I got something like 45%. What I didn't consider is that villain might raise sets/2pair for on the flop/turn.
